Today's tip is a super easy one for the kitchen.

I don't know about you, but every time a recipe calls for sautéing chicken or beef strips, I cringe. I'm always worried about not cooking enough and dying of salmonella or over cooking and the meat being tough. Until now. Ready for this?

Cook it under the broiler.

Yep, that's right. Turn on your oven's broiler to high. Spread the strips on a baking sheet lined with foil (for easy cleanup). Cook under the broiler for 10-15 mins (or until cooked through), turning once. The time does vary depending on the thickness and size of the strips.

And you are done.

I love this method since all the meat cooks evenly, there is no more guessing. It also allows me to devote my full attention to other parts of the meal. And don't worry, it doesn't burn easily, I left some in for 25 minutes with no problem.
